About Maanak Gupta
Maanak Gupta is a scholar working on Signal Processing, Computer Networks and Communications and Information Systems, having authored 76 papers that have together received 1.8k indexed citations. Recurring topics across this work include Advanced Malware Detection Techniques (25 papers), Network Security and Intrusion Detection (21 papers), Access Control and Trust (18 papers), Privacy-Preserving Technologies in Data (18 papers), IoT and Edge/Fog Computing (10 papers), Cryptography and Data Security (10 papers), Cloud Data Security Solutions (8 papers) and Smart Agriculture and AI (8 papers). The work is most often cited by research in Health Informatics (82 citations), Signal Processing (320 citations) and Computer Networks and Communications (631 citations). Maanak Gupta has collaborated with scholars based in United States, India and Australia. Frequent co-authors include Mahmoud Abdelsalam, Ravi Sandhu, Sudip Mittal, Sajad Khorsandroo, Kshitiz Aryal, Lopamudra Praharaj, Farhan Patwa, James Benson, Sai Sree Laya Chukkapalli and Anupam Joshi. Their work appears in journals such as SHILAP Revista de lepidopterología, IEEE Access and IEEE Journal on Selected Areas in Communications.
